别人做的网站怎么seo优化厦门建设局网站改到哪
news/
2025/10/6 2:35:12/
文章来源:
别人做的网站怎么seo优化,厦门建设局网站改到哪,网站后台上传软件,没有客源怎么找客源Java 将PDF 转为图片
使用工具#xff1a;Free Spire.PDF for Java#xff08;免费版#xff09;
Jar文件获取及导入#xff1a; 方法1#xff1a;通过官网下载jar文件包。下载后#xff0c;解压文件#xff0c;并将lib文件夹下的Spire.Pdf.jar文件导入Java程序。
方…Java 将PDF 转为图片
使用工具Free Spire.PDF for Java免费版
Jar文件获取及导入 方法1通过官网下载jar文件包。下载后解压文件并将lib文件夹下的Spire.Pdf.jar文件导入Java程序。
方法2可通过maven仓库安装导入。参考导入方法。
repositoriesrepositoryidcom.e-iceblue/idnamee-iceblue/nameurlhttps://repo.e-iceblue.cn/repository/maven-public//url/repository
/repositoriesdependencygroupIde-iceblue/groupIdartifactIdspire.pdf.free/artifactIdversion5.1.0/version
/dependencyJava代码示例 public class PdfToImageExample {public static void main(String[] args) {//程序的逻辑代码String pdfFilePath D:\\Users\\65720\\Desktop\\电信项目-方案\\文艺\\勇罕\\勇罕\\勇罕 2022年 第 4 期.pdf; // 替换为您的PDF文件路径String outputImagePath D:\\Users\\65720\\Desktop\\电信项目-方案\\文艺\\book\\fc5484fd24b72fb25bd57adf57138d3d\\; // 保存为PNG格式的图片路径spirePdfFree(pdfFilePath, outputImagePath);}private static void spirePdfFree(String pdfFilePath, String outputImagePath) {try {PdfDocument pdf new PdfDocument(pdfFilePath);BufferedImage image;for (int i 0; i pdf.getPages().getCount(); i) {image pdf.saveAsImage(i);File file new File(String.format(outputImagePath page%d.png, i));ImageIO.write(image, PNG, file);}pdf.close();}catch (IOException e){e.printStackTrace();}}}
产出图片 问题
需要设置图片的大小能加载10页pdf但是只能获得3张图片。
参考链接
Java 将PDF 转为Word、图片、SVG、XPS、Html、PDF/A
使用工具 Spire.PDF for Java
试了一下收费版本的 9.12.0不购买能加载10页生成的图片带水印。清晰度挺高速度页非常快。价格也高
repositoriesrepositoryidcom.e-iceblue/idnamee-iceblue/nameurlhttps://repo.e-iceblue.cn/repository/maven-public//url/repository
/repositoriesdependencygroupIde-iceblue/groupIdartifactIdspire.pdf/artifactIdversion9.12.0/version/dependencyprivate static void spirePdfFree(String pdfFilePath, String outputImagePath) {try {PdfDocument pdf new PdfDocument(pdfFilePath);for (int i 0; i 10; i) {BufferedImage image pdf.saveAsImage(i, PdfImageType.Bitmap,500,500);File file new File(String.format(outputImagePath page%d.png, i));ImageIO.write(image, PNG, file);}pdf.close();}catch (IOException e){e.printStackTrace();}}
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/928935.shtml
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!